Born from the Seamaster line but eventually earning its own distinct identity, the De Ville series allowed Omega's designers to experiment with refined shapes and sophisticated profiles. This particular reference 111.0148 captures the quintessential late 1970s aesthetic, featuring a beautifully proportioned cushion case and a striking vertically brushed dial. It is a testament to Omega's enduring design language, offering a perfect blend of mid-century charm and timeless dress watch appeal. Brand: Omega Model: De Ville Reference Number: 111.0148 Serial Number: 43252061 Movement: Manual Wind, Caliber 625 Dial: Vertically brushed gold-tone dial with applied indices and minor age-consistent spotting Case Size: 30 mm (excluding the crown) Case Material: Gold-plated (20 microns) with stainless steel caseback Production Year: 1979 Condition: Excellent vintage condition with attractive preservation Dial and Hands The dial of this De Ville is a visual delight, characterized by a prominent vertically brushed gold-tone finish that plays beautifully with the light. The typography is crisp, featuring the printed Omega logo at the twelve o'clock position and the elegant script De Ville signature at six o'clock. Time is indicated by minimalist applied baton hour markers with black inserts, which harmonize perfectly with the slender black baton hands. Upon close inspection, the dial exhibits some minor age-consistent spotting, most notably around the seven and eight o'clock positions, alongside a few faint specks scattered across the surface. These subtle signs of aging do not detract from the overall luster of the brushing, presenting an honest and highly attractive vintage aesthetic. Case and Crystal The 30 mm cushion-shaped case, often referred to as a TV-screen profile, is executed in 20-micron gold plating over a stainless steel core. The case lines remain well-defined, with the polished gold-tone bezel and flanks transitioning smoothly into the integrated lug structure. A signed, fluted Omega crown sits flush against the case side, operating smoothly. The reverse of the watch features a pristine stainless steel snap-on caseback, showcasing a sharp, factory-correct vertical brushed finish alongside the inner reference and hallmark engravings. A flat crystal protects the dial, remaining clear and free of significant distracting marks, allowing for an unobstructed view of the elegant display beneath. Movement Powering this timepiece is the beautifully copper-finished Omega Caliber 625, a robust 17-jewel manual-wind movement. The movement plates are exceptionally clean, bearing the clear engraving of the caliber number and the serial number 43252061, which accurately dates the production to 1979. The mechanical integrity of this caliber is outstanding. Exhibiting remarkable accuracy and consistency, performing brilliantly for a vintage timepiece. The timegrapher results show an impressive +3 to +6 seconds per day with strong amplitude. History Introduced in 1967 as a standalone collection, the Omega De Ville was created to separate the brand's dress watches from the sportier Seamaster line. The De Ville quickly became synonymous with urban elegance, utilizing Omega's proven, high-quality movements housed in refined, design-forward cases. Throughout the 1970s, the collection embraced the era's stylistic shifts, introducing cushion and TV-screen cases that perfectly captured the zeitgeist while maintaining the brand's rigorous standards of Swiss watchmaking.
